This is a dog run. It is very well taken care of due to dedicated people and donations from community members. All new owners are very considerate and learn to clean after their dogs and follow the standards. Park is equipped with a tub for hot days, water hose to fill up water bowls and barrels from which the water is used to clean dogs excrement, and scoop bags. It's rather narrow but absolutely worth it. Busy during the lunch time.

Fish Bridge Park is quite nice. It is clean and there are tools provided to help clean up after your dog. A lot of people from the area come here too. However, if you and your dog just need some place to run around, I'd say to go around 6-7pm. People are never really there in the late afternoon. That being said, I don't like that the water is turned off even before it gets very cold out. Still, at least there are water barrels! Also, I would not recommend bringing playful puppies here between 12-1pm. Around that time a lot of the dogs seem to be grouchy.
